Morecambe stone jetty and slipway 15/2/19
Well set off from Bradford and was set up by 2pm at the side of the stone jetty on low tide.didn't get a bite so went onto the jetty at 5pm for a couple of hours and managed a solitary codling. Hoping for better luck next time!
